Where to Buy Dong Currency?
If you plan on traveling to Vietnam or are simply interested in investing in foreign currencies, you might be wondering where to buy dong currency. The dong (VND) is the official currency of Vietnam, and it’s essential to know where and how to acquire it to ensure smooth transactions during your visit. This article will guide you through the various options available for purchasing dong currency.
1.
Can you buy dong currency at local banks in Vietnam?
Yes, once you arrive in Vietnam, you can easily buy dong currency at local banks, including Vietcombank, BIDV, and Techcombank.
2.
What about currency exchange offices?
Currency exchange offices, commonly found in airports, tourist areas, and major cities, also offer dong currency for purchase.
3.
Is it possible to buy dong currency at the airport?
Yes, most international airports in Vietnam have currency exchange counters or ATMs where you can buy dong currency upon arrival.
4.
Are there online platforms to purchase dong currency?
Yes, numerous online platforms, such as Travelex and Everforex, allow you to buy dong currency online and have it delivered to your doorstep.
5.
Can you buy dong currency at local post offices?
Yes, some local post offices in Vietnam provide currency exchange services, allowing you to buy dong currency.
6.
Is it possible to buy dong currency from individuals?
While it is not recommended due to the potential for counterfeit currency, some individuals may be willing to exchange dong currency with you.
7.
Can you acquire dong currency through your bank?
Some banks in different countries may offer VND as part of their foreign currency services. Contact your local bank to inquire about purchasing dong currency.
8.
Are travel agencies an option for buying dong currency?
Yes, certain travel agencies can assist you in purchasing dong currency in advance or upon arrival.
9.
What should I consider when buying dong currency?
Factors to consider include exchange rates, fees, convenience, and security. Compare these aspects among different options before making a decision.
10.
What is the most convenient option for buying dong currency?
Purchasing dong currency from ATMs in Vietnam is often considered the most convenient option, providing competitive rates and a hassle-free process.
11.
Can I use US dollars or other currencies in Vietnam?
While some businesses in Vietnam may accept US dollars for larger transactions, it is advisable to have Vietnamese dong for day-to-day expenses. Using local currency will ensure you don’t encounter any issues or exchange rate discrepancies.
12.
Should I exchange all my money to dong currency at once?
It is recommended to exchange a portion of your money into dong currency, sufficient to cover immediate expenses upon arrival. You can exchange the rest as needed to benefit from potential changes in the exchange rate.
